Causes of Damage to Patio Door Tracks

Patio door tracks can end up being damaged due to a range of factors, consisting of:
Wear and tear: Over time, the rollers and tracks can end up being worn out, causing the door to end up being difficult to open and close.Misalignment: If the door is not appropriately aligned with the track, it can trigger the rollers to wear quicker, causing damage.Debris: Dirt, dust, and other particles can build up on the tracks, causing the rollers to jam and causing damage.Water damage: Exposure to water can trigger the tracks to rust or corrode, leading to damage.Poor setup: If the patio door is not installed correctly, it can put unnecessary stress on the tracks, resulting in damage.

Common Issues with Patio Door Tracks

Here are some typical issues with patio door tracks and how to fix them:
Stuck Rollers: If the rollers are stuck, try oiling the track and rollers. If that does not work, replace the rollers.Misaligned Rollers: If the rollers are misaligned, change them to guarantee they are correctly seated on the track.Harmed Track: If the track is damaged or corroded, repair or replace it as needed.
